CGEM BOSS 6.6.5.f
BESIII Offline Software System
|
#include <KalFitLayer_Mdc.h>
Public Member Functions | |
KalFitLayer_Mdc (const KalFitSuper_Mdc &super, const double radius, const double stereoAngle, const double zf, const double zb, const double offset, const int layerID, const int localLayerID) | |
constructor | |
~KalFitLayer_Mdc () | |
destructor | |
const int | localLayerId (void) const |
returns local-layer ID | |
const int | layerId (void) const |
returns layer ID | |
const double | tanSlant (void) const |
returns tangent of slant angle | |
const double | r (void) const |
returns r form origin | |
const double | zf (void) const |
returns z of forward end-plate | |
const double | zb (void) const |
returns z of backward end-plate | |
const int | offset (void) const |
returns offset of numbering(local ID) | |
const KalFitSuper_Mdc & | superLayer (void) const |
returns super-layer | |
const double | limit (void) const |
returns limit of "d" for stereo layer | |
double | z (const double d) const |
returns z for "d" in r-phi plane | |
double | csize (void) const |
returns cell size | |
KalFitLayer_Mdc (const KalFitSuper_Mdc &super, const double radius, const double stereoAngle, const double zf, const double zb, const double offset, const int layerID, const int localLayerID) | |
constructor | |
~KalFitLayer_Mdc () | |
destructor | |
const int | localLayerId (void) const |
returns local-layer ID | |
const int | layerId (void) const |
returns layer ID | |
const double | tanSlant (void) const |
returns tangent of slant angle | |
const double | r (void) const |
returns r form origin | |
const double | zf (void) const |
returns z of forward end-plate | |
const double | zb (void) const |
returns z of backward end-plate | |
const int | offset (void) const |
returns offset of numbering(local ID) | |
const KalFitSuper_Mdc & | superLayer (void) const |
returns super-layer | |
const double | limit (void) const |
returns limit of "d" for stereo layer | |
double | z (const double d) const |
returns z for "d" in r-phi plane | |
double | csize (void) const |
returns cell size | |
Definition at line 13 of file InstallArea/include/KalFitAlg/KalFitAlg/KalFitLayer_Mdc.h.
|
inline |
constructor
Definition at line 80 of file InstallArea/include/KalFitAlg/KalFitAlg/KalFitLayer_Mdc.h.
|
inline |
destructor
Definition at line 22 of file InstallArea/include/KalFitAlg/KalFitAlg/KalFitLayer_Mdc.h.
KalFitLayer_Mdc::KalFitLayer_Mdc | ( | const KalFitSuper_Mdc & | super, |
const double | radius, | ||
const double | stereoAngle, | ||
const double | zf, | ||
const double | zb, | ||
const double | offset, | ||
const int | layerID, | ||
const int | localLayerID | ||
) |
constructor
|
inline |
destructor
Definition at line 22 of file Reconstruction/KalFitAlg/KalFitAlg-00-15-08/KalFitAlg/KalFitLayer_Mdc.h.
|
inline |
returns cell size
Definition at line 136 of file InstallArea/include/KalFitAlg/KalFitAlg/KalFitLayer_Mdc.h.
double KalFitLayer_Mdc::csize | ( | void | ) | const |
returns cell size
|
inline |
returns layer ID
Definition at line 95 of file InstallArea/include/KalFitAlg/KalFitAlg/KalFitLayer_Mdc.h.
Referenced by KalFitTrack::chi2_next(), KalFitAlg::filter_fwd_anal(), KalFitAlg::filter_fwd_calib(), KalFitTrack::getDriftDist(), KalFitTrack::getDriftTime(), KalFitTrack::getSigma(), KalFitWire::KalFitWire(), KalFitWire::sagcoef(), KalFitAlg::smoother_anal(), KalFitAlg::smoother_calib(), and KalFitAlg::start_seed().
const int KalFitLayer_Mdc::layerId | ( | void | ) | const |
returns layer ID
|
inline |
returns limit of "d" for stereo layer
Definition at line 111 of file InstallArea/include/KalFitAlg/KalFitAlg/KalFitLayer_Mdc.h.
const double KalFitLayer_Mdc::limit | ( | void | ) | const |
returns limit of "d" for stereo layer
|
inline |
returns local-layer ID
Definition at line 97 of file InstallArea/include/KalFitAlg/KalFitAlg/KalFitLayer_Mdc.h.
const int KalFitLayer_Mdc::localLayerId | ( | void | ) | const |
returns local-layer ID
|
inline |
returns offset of numbering(local ID)
Definition at line 122 of file InstallArea/include/KalFitAlg/KalFitAlg/KalFitLayer_Mdc.h.
Referenced by KalFitWire::phi().
const int KalFitLayer_Mdc::offset | ( | void | ) | const |
returns offset of numbering(local ID)
|
inline |
returns r form origin
Definition at line 102 of file InstallArea/include/KalFitAlg/KalFitAlg/KalFitLayer_Mdc.h.
const double KalFitLayer_Mdc::r | ( | void | ) | const |
returns r form origin
|
inline |
returns super-layer
Definition at line 129 of file InstallArea/include/KalFitAlg/KalFitAlg/KalFitLayer_Mdc.h.
Referenced by KalFitWire::phi().
const KalFitSuper_Mdc & KalFitLayer_Mdc::superLayer | ( | void | ) | const |
returns super-layer
|
inline |
returns tangent of slant angle
Definition at line 99 of file InstallArea/include/KalFitAlg/KalFitAlg/KalFitLayer_Mdc.h.
Referenced by KalFitWire::distance_z().
const double KalFitLayer_Mdc::tanSlant | ( | void | ) | const |
returns tangent of slant angle
|
inline |
returns z for "d" in r-phi plane
Definition at line 115 of file InstallArea/include/KalFitAlg/KalFitAlg/KalFitLayer_Mdc.h.
double KalFitLayer_Mdc::z | ( | const double | d | ) | const |
returns z for "d" in r-phi plane
|
inline |
returns z of backward end-plate
Definition at line 108 of file InstallArea/include/KalFitAlg/KalFitAlg/KalFitLayer_Mdc.h.
Referenced by KalFitWire::z().
const double KalFitLayer_Mdc::zb | ( | void | ) | const |
returns z of backward end-plate
|
inline |
returns z of forward end-plate
Definition at line 105 of file InstallArea/include/KalFitAlg/KalFitAlg/KalFitLayer_Mdc.h.
Referenced by KalFitWire::z().
const double KalFitLayer_Mdc::zf | ( | void | ) | const |
returns z of forward end-plate